This PR is the prerequisite for: ruby/setup-ruby#750
The complication here is that
windows-11-arm
runner does not have msys2 preinstalled, so that we have to create a full msys2 package, instead of the current partial update package.Following the naming convention of ruby-builder, the partial package is named
msys2-windows-latest
, and the full package is namedmsys2-windows-11-arm64
.Another tricky problem is the chicken and egg problem that this PR depends on updated setup-ruby in order to run ruby script on
windows-11-arm
, while thesetup-ruby
also depends on the artifacts here. So currently this PR is pointing to my fork of setup-ruby, which download msys2 from my fork of setup-msys2-gcc. We can update this later once this is merged and a working build is available in this repo.
